Long Range

LoRaWAN provides robust long-range communication (up to 40 km in rural areas and up to 3 km in urban environment, and depending on gateways performances) between sensors on the field and radio network stations.

Low Power

LoRaWAN was designed to specifically reduce the power consumption and extend the battery lifetime of connected sensors, up to 10+ years LoRaWAN provides robust long-range communication (up to 40 km in rural areas and up to 3 km in urban environment, and depending on gateways performances) between sensors on the field and radio network stations.

Fully Bidirectional

LoRaWAN enables fully bidirectional communications that can support many use cases that require both uplinks and downlinks, either with limited random receive windows (Class A), with limited scheduled receive slots (Class B), or with maximal and almost continuous receive slots (Class C).

Native Geolocation

LoRaWAN offers secure network-based geolocation to locate any LoRa-enabled fixed or mobile end-device. LoRa uses Time Differential on Arrival and other hybrid techniques to determine location without using extra processing power on the end-device side. This native capability, unlike GPS, does not increase energy consumption, nor needs additional costly hardware component.

Deep Indoor Penetration

LoRa® radio modulation allows deep indoor penetration, making it possible to reach energy meters, controls modules in elevators shafts, or parking sensors located in basements and undergrounds.

Free Unlicensed Band

LoRaWAN networks operates on license-free and cost-free ISM (Industrial, Scientific, Medical) bands – EU 868 MHz, AS 923 MHz, US 915 MHz – allowing any service provider or company to deploy and operate networks without acquiring a license from the regulator.

Open Standard

LoRaWAN standard leverages an open protocol approach, led by the LoRa Alliance which federates the specification, development and deployment of the standard, elaborates certification guides, and ensures interoperability between all radio infrastructure providers, core network vendors and end-devices designers and manufacturers.

Cost Efficiency

LoRaWAN open standard, high performance infrastructure, and value-added connectivity services enables public or private operators to deploy and operate networks quickly, with streamlined capital expenditure (Capex) and operational expenses (Opex), and achieve a fast time to market to benefit from the IoT expansion in various segments.

Security

LoRaWAN offers two future-proof layers of end-to-end security:

  • For the network that ensures mutual authentication between a LoRaWAN end-device and the LoRaWAN network as part of the network join procedure. This grants that network traffic has not been altered, only comes for a legitimate end-device authorized to join an authentic network, is not comprehensible to eavesdroppers, and has not been captured and replayed by rogue actors.
  • For the application that ensures the network operator does not have access to the end user’s application data. LoRaWAN is one of the few IoT network implementing end-to-end encryption for application payloads exchanged between the end-devices and applications servers. In traditional cellular networks, the traffic is encrypted over the air interface but transmitted as plain text in the operator’s core network, requesting the user to select and deploy an additional security layer (VPN or dedicated security layer encryption application).

Scalability

LoRaWAN offers high scalability and capacity networks to support thousands of connected end-devices and millions of messages transmitted. This high performance is achieved by utilizing Adaptive Data Rate (ADR) and by using a multi-channel multi modem transceiver in the gateway so that simultaneous messages on multiple channels can be received.
